A » Painters in Liverpool most commonly address peeling paint, moisture damage, and uneven surfaces, often exacerbated by the city’s humid climate. Delivering best value, they focus on thorough surface preparation, using durable, weather-resistant materials to prevent recurrence. Cost-effective solutions include patch repairs rather than full repaints and offering transparent quotes for high-quality, long-lasting results that respect your budget.

A »In Liverpool, painters frequently deal with peeling paint from damp terraced houses, cracks in older properties, and tricky color matching. For best value, look for pros who prep surfaces thoroughly, use quality materials, and include free estimates. Common jobs also cover wallpaper removal, exterior masonry work, and fixing patchy ceilings. Always ask for local references and a clear breakdown of costs to avoid surprises!
